The Evolution of Battle Royale: A Gaming Phenomenon
The evolution of battle royale games is a testament to innovation and adaptability within the gaming industry slot. Initially inspired by the 2000 Japanese film “Battle Royale,” which depicted a dystopian scenario where individuals must fight to the death, this concept was gradually adapted into video games. The genre gained traction with early mods like “DayZ: Battle Royale” for “ARMA 2,” where players were thrust into a survival environment with limited resources, competing to be the last person standing. The turning point came with the release of “PlayerUnknown’s Battlegrounds” (PUBG) in 2017, which popularized the battle royale format on a massive scale. This was followed by “Fortnite Battle Royale,” which added a unique building mechanic and vibrant aesthetics, appealing to a broader audience. Over time, the genre has continued to evolve, with games like “Apex Legends” introducing new dynamics, such as character abilities, further refining the battle royale experience. Today, battle royale games are a staple in the gaming world, constantly pushing the boundaries of competitive play and community engagement.
Key Factors Driving the Popularity of Battle Royale Games
Several key factors have contributed to the enduring popularity of battle royale games. Firstly, the genre’s inherent competitive nature and the thrill of being the last player or team standing create an adrenaline-pumping experience that keeps players coming back for more. The accessibility of these games, often free-to-play with optional in-game purchases, has also played a crucial role in attracting a wide audience, from casual gamers to hardcore enthusiasts. Additionally, the social aspect of battle royale games cannot be underestimated. Many titles offer squad-based gameplay, allowing friends to team up and strategize together, enhancing the social and cooperative aspects of gaming. The genre’s adaptability is another driving force, with developers frequently introducing new content, updates, and limited-time events to keep the experience fresh and engaging. Streaming platforms like Twitch and YouTube have further amplified the genre’s reach, with influencers and professional players showcasing their skills, creating a vibrant ecosystem of content and community interaction.
